Comics Continuum is showing that Foundations is scheduled for release on Aug. 4th and reprints 25-30 and part of the 2003 Legion Secret Files. 176 pages in all at a $20 price tag.

I'm torn between my love (and support) for all things Legion and my disdain for bad stories. If this would have even been a marginal story I'd probably get it, but I'm really having a tough time deciding to pick it up since I...

A. already have the individual issues.

and

B. even at 176 pages, it would only take about ten minutes to read the entire book with comprehension in mind.

I just don't know... maybe it's a good birthday list item?
